Reliance and Disney Finalize $8.5 Billion Indian Media Merger
* Reliance and Disney have completed their $8.5 billion media merger, creating India's largest media group. * The joint venture will control about 85% of India's streaming market and half of television viewership. * The merger consolidates control over India's most valuable media rights, including cricket properties and global sports content.
